One of the two largest 'nitan' (NT/Lonely) engine games in this collection, at over 23,000 files, based on Jin Yong's classic wuxia novel The Smiling, Proud Wanderer — and, unlike its larger sibling nitan170911 (the root of the whole NT/nitan lineage, which it shares its core F_DBASE attribute-storage architecture with), fully self-contained and playable start to finish without any external database. Characters are reincarnated from the Valley of Life into a full Jin-Yong-style jianghu of sects — Sun Moon Sect, Mount Hua, Shaolin, the Beggars' Sect, and more — building up internal power, lightness kung fu, fist skills, and weapon mastery, with gang prestige, military merit, marriage, and mounts all fleshed out. The Beggars' Sect even has its own quirky tree-hollow initiation ritual, and character creation ends with a one-time `washto` roll that lets a new arrival re-distribute their four starting attributes before setting out (a separate, literal `wash` command exists too, but it's just for washing dirty items with water).

New bugs found beyond the proactive fixes (this lib's own content)
1. adm/daemons/mudlistd.lpc:145: array usercount = allocate(3); —
bare array as a full type-by-itself declaration doesn't actually
declare a usable variable on this driver (new catalog entry, AGENTS.md
§15f); fixed to mixed *usercount. This exact typo pattern (array
name;/array name = expr;) appears ~30-40 more times across this lib
and nitan170911 combined — not fixed exhaustively, only as each
occurrence surfaces via a real compile/interactive-test failure (see
§15f and §6b's "long tail" note — not worth a blind sweep-and-fix on a
26,000+ file lib).
2. adm/daemons/timed.lpc: query_heartbeat_interval()/
set_heartbeat_interval() — real MudOS efuns (dynamic heartbeat-rate
throttling under CPU load) with no FluffOS equivalent at all. Restored
as simul_efuns in db_compat.lpc backed by a plain stored int — this
can't actually pause/throttle the real driver heartbeat, but preserves
the toggle logic every caller (timed.lpc, systemd.lpc) expects
self-consistently.
3. adm/daemons/mudlistd.lpc's create() was missing a
seteuid(getuid()) call that every other daemon in this codebase has
at the top of create(). Harmless as long as mudlistd is loaded during
the normal root-context preload sequence — but it isn't preloaded at
all here (not listed in adm/etc/preload), so the first time anything
lazily loads it (in this case: timed.lpc's crontab, itself first
triggered by TIME_D->replace_ctime() from a connecting player's
login flow) it runs with no euid set, and its create() immediately
calls save_object() (creating its own persisted data file for the
first time) — denied by securityd.lpc's valid_write (requires
euid == ROOT_UID). Fixed by adding the missing seteuid(getuid()).
(nitan170911's copy of this same file has an unconditional return;
as the first statement of create(), so this exact path is dead there
— not a bug needing the same fix on that lib.)
4. Also added a catch() guard around timed.lpc's crontab entry loader
(init_crontab(), per-entry load_object()) — a single misbehaving
crontab target used to crash whatever caller happened to trigger this
whole chain first (a connecting player, via an unrelated
TIME_D->replace_ctime() call), not just fail to schedule that one
task. Logs to nosave/crontab on failure instead of crashing.

The earlier conversion pass's interactive test stopped at "Chinese surname/given-name entry" — this pass pushed all the way through to actually entering the game world, and found a new, genuinely blocking bug (present in the raw archive itself, not introduced by conversion or the reformatter — confirmed identical inraw/nitan/nitan/nitan/feature/alias.c):feature/alias.lpc'sprocess_input_basic_parse()hadcase ''': //' cmd = "say " + cmd[1..];— an unescaped/invalid single-quote character literal ('''), a hard compile error (Illegal character constant) on this driver. Sincefeature/alias.lpcis#included intoinherit/char/char.lpc, which every player body (USER_OB, viaclone/user/user.lpc) inherits, this broke compilation of the player body class entirely —make_body()inlogind.lpcwould fail with*No program in object '/feature/alias'!at the exact moment gender is confirmed during registration, silently aborting character creation for every single new player, with no visible error to the connecting user (just a bare fall-through to an unhelpful default command loop). This is a real, pre-existing content bug that simply hadn't been exercised by testing before (the original pass's registration test never got as far as gender confirmation/make_body()). Fixed (same shape as AGENTS.md §9's fullwidth-punctuation-in-code-literal family, just a different malformed character-literal variant): changed tocase '\'': // '(properly escaped single-quote literal), restoring the intended "leading'means shorthand forsay" alias behavior. New bug found and fixed, unrelated to the F_DBASE class: is_killing(object) vs is_killing(string) type mismatch — hard compile failure, two NPC files
feature/attack.lpc:58 declares varargs int is_killing(string id)
(the target's query("id", ob) string, matched against a string
*killer array of ids) — the sole definition of is_killing() in this
codebase, and the convention at 100+ other call sites throughout the lib
is is_killing(query("id", ob)). /d/city/npc/gongzi.lpc:55 and
/d/city/npc/guidao.lpc:55 (two near-identical "disguised bandit boss"
NPCs — 落魄公子/鬼刀王五) instead called is_killing(who), passing the
raw object who parameter directly. Since both call sites are BARE
(inherited, not ->) calls, the driver's static type checker rejects
this at compile time: confirmed via direct lpcc invocation, error:
Bad type for argument 1 of is_killing ( string vs object ) followed by
Fail to load object /d/city/npc/gongzi.lpc. — a hard compile failure,
not a warning. Confirmed this is the SAME shape live during actual
preload/lazy-compile of guidao.lpc (triggered indirectly by an
lpcc verification run against the file it's inherited into): the
identical error line appears in log/debug.log.
Impact confirmed non-crashing but silently broken: both NPCs are
listed in real, reachable rooms' set("objects", …) population maps
(guidao in /d/city/zuixianlou2.lpc, the 醉仙楼 second floor —
directly reachable from the inn mentioned in this lib's own newbie doc;
gongzi referenced from several quest kill-target files). inherit/
room/room.lpc's make_inventory() calls new(file) with no catch()
and immediately calls ob->is_ctl_ob() etc. on the result — but this
driver's call other type check is disabled (config), so a failed
new() (returning 0) makes every following 0->method() call
silently return 0 instead of erroring, so the ROOM itself does not
crash (this differs from AGENTS.md §7.25's crash shape) — the NPC just
silently never spawns, forever, with only a compile-time diagnostic line
as any trace of why. This is a genuinely new, narrower variant of that
existing pattern; see draft classification in the final report (not
added to AGENTS.md directly, per this task's instructions).
Fixed both call sites to is_killing(query("id", who)), matching every
other call site's convention. Verified via lpcc: both files now
compile clean (no Fail to load object), and a broader grep confirmed
these were the only two bare (non-->) is_killing() call sites in the
whole lib passing anything other than a string.
Observation, NOT fixed (out of scope / too broad to mass-fix safely): target->is_killing(me) passing an object via call_other
Found while investigating the above: ~60 call sites across many
independently-authored kungfu/skill/*.lpc files (mostly life-force-
draining skills — 化功大法/吸星大法/北冥神功 and similar — plus a
handful of NPC files) call target->is_killing(me), passing an
object (me) through a call_other. Unlike the two bare-call sites
above, call_other isn't statically type-checked on this driver (call
other type check: 0), so this does NOT fail to compile — but at
runtime, is_killing(object)'s member_array(id, killer) compares an
object against a string * array and can never match, so these checks
always evaluate false regardless of actual combat state. Traced
kill_ob() (feature/attack.lpc) and confirmed it's internally idempotent
via its own member_array(query("id", ob), killer) == -1 guard, so the
practical effect is a redundant kill_ob() re-invocation (with its
"looks like X wants to kill you" message correctly suppressed on repeat)
rather than a crash or obviously-broken player-visible symptom — this
looks like a genuine latent logic bug (the intended "skip re-triggering
if already fighting" optimization never fires), but is spread across
~60 pre-existing files from many different original authors, each
needing individual verification, well beyond this pass's time budget and
squarely in "long-tail, fix only where it surfaces live" territory per
AGENTS.md §6b's mega-lib guidance (same treatment as this lib's own
already-documented array usercount typo class, §15f). Left unfixed;
documented here with concrete file:line examples
(kungfu/skill/huagong-dafa/hua.lpc:58 etc.) for a future pass.

3. New bug found and fixed: corrupted byte sequences (embedded NUL +
non-UTF8 codepoints) in adm/npc/nanxian.lpc — hard compile failure,
broke a real, newbie-doc-referenced NPC
Not part of the original conversion pass's or the 2026-07-24 deep-test's
findings — surfaced live this round when a room populate (客店, the
inn) lazily triggered a nearby compile chain that touched this file.
adm/npc/nanxian.lpc (南贤, "武林泰斗「天下至贤」南贤" — an admin/
gift-dispensing NPC at 武庙, the default new-character spawn temple)
failed to compile entirely: lpcc/update reported Illegal embedded
NUL byte (0x00) in source at two separate spots (lines 491 and 787)
plus an Invalid UTF8 codepoint in string literal at line 787, with
three cascading syntax error, unexpected ';' at lines 812/820/828
(the parser losing its place after the corrupted literal, not
independent bugs) — ending in *No program in object '/adm/npc/
nanxian'! on every load attempt. Confirmed via direct hexdump: line
787's string literal contains a real 0x00 byte followed by six
Private-Use-Area Unicode codepoints (U+E139, U+E308, U+E431, U+E433,
U+E0E9, U+E4E2) mixed in with otherwise-valid UTF-8 — not a driver bug
and not something this pass's own tooling introduced (the corruption
predates this session; the shape looks like a lost/unmapped legacy
GBK user-defined-character region from long before this project's
conversion pipeline touched the archive, though the raw nitan6.zip
itself is password-protected and wasn't decrypted to confirm the
byte-for-byte origin).
Impact: d/city/wumiao.lpc:34 calls ("/adm/npc/nanxian")->
come_here() unconditionally from a prominent, always-reachable room —
every server boot, nanxian silently failed to spawn at 武庙, and
d/newbie/npc/huabo.lpc's own newbie-hint text ("到扬州武庙(南贤)处
输入指令 ask nanxian 新手福利 还可领取新手福利!") pointed players at
an NPC that was never actually present. inherit/room/room.lpc's
make_inventory() calling new() with no catch() (same non-crashing-
but-silently-broken shape as the is_killing() bug documented in the
2026-07-24 pass) meant this never showed up as a room-level crash,
just a permanently-missing NPC with only a compile-time diagnostic
as any trace.
Fixed by recovering the original, uncorrupted text from
nitan170911's byte-identical copy of the same shared file (confirmed
matching surrounding structure line-for-line): line 787 (live code,
ask_reborn()'s "already reincarnated 3 times" branch) restored to
"$N对$n一拱手,道:你已经历过三世轮回了,我看就不用了吧!\n"; line
491 (dead code inside a /* */ comment, ask_me2()'s commented-out
message() call) restored to " 领取二小时的高效练功时间开始计时。
\n". This is a straight content restoration from a confirmed-clean
sibling in the same lineage, not an invented rewrite — same precedent
as this lib's own earlier feature/alias.lpc single-quote fix and the
F_DBASE-family ports, just sourced from a different sibling file this
time. Verified: update /adm/npc/nanxian.lpc now reports 重新编译
/adm/npc/nanxian.lpc:成功! with zero errors, and live goto /d/city/
wumiao confirms 南贤(nan xian) now actually appears in the room
population (previously absent every time this room was checked).

1. Combat/death against a hostile NPC: major real bug found and fixed
(damage was never actually applied — a 6th/7th/8th instance of this lib's
already-well-documented F_DBASE bare-call bug); permanent death via kill
not reached despite extensive live testing, root cause narrowed but not
confidently classified as bug vs. design, left unfixed
Used the real kill command (confirmed, per this session's own project-
wide precedent, no gate against real danger for NPC targets) against
meipo (媒婆, 北大街's matchmaker NPC, the same representative low-level
NPC prior rounds used for safe fight sparring). First attempt: many
rounds of both sides only ever "sizing up" (guard_msg flavor text),
zero hits ever landing on either side despite wizlian-granted str/
unarmed/etc. Traced via adm/daemons/combatd.lpc's fight() →
do_attack(): query_action() (same file) calls me->reset_action()
when query("actions", me) is empty, then re-reads query("actions",
me) — still empty, so do_attack()'s very first line (action =
query_action(me, flag); if (!action) return 0;) silently no-ops on
every single combat round, for any character. Root cause:
feature/attack.lpc (F_ATTACK) is inherited as a SIBLING of F_DBASE by
char.lpc, exactly like the already-documented feature/name.lpc/
feature/command.lpc/feature/apprentice.lpc bug family — but this file
had never been touched by any prior pass. reset_action()'s bare
set("actions", ...)/set("second_actions", ...) calls (no
this_object() redirect) silently wrote to the SIMUL_EFUN OBJECT's own
shared dbase instead of the fighting character's own, so the "fix" attempt
inside query_action() never actually took effect. Fixed with the
standard this_object()/me redirect pattern throughout the whole file
(not just the reset_action() call sites — kill_ob()/want_kill()/
select_opponent()/remove_all_enemy()/attack() all had the same bare-
call shape and were fixed too). Verified: after the fix + a fresh
update+relogin (an ALREADY-LIVE object stays bound to its old compiled
program — updateing the source alone does not retroactively rebind
already-loaded instances, confirmed empirically this pass; a genuine
quit+relogin, i.e. a fresh new()-cloned instance, was required each
time to observe a fix's effect), kill meipo produced real, varied combat
narration (hits, misses, dodges) on both sides.
With real hits landing, a SECOND, even more consequential instance of the
same bug surfaced: feature/damage.lpc (F_DAMAGE, via inherit __DIR__
"limb", itself uninherited) is ALSO a bare sibling of F_DBASE.
receive_damage()/receive_wound() — the functions do_attack() calls
via victim->receive_damage("qi", damage, me) to actually apply a landed
hit's damage — had the identical bare query(type)/set(type, ...)
shape at their core, so landed hits produced correct damage narration
text but the victim's real qi/jing never moved: meipo visibly
absorbed 20+ hits for hundreds of damage each while look meipo kept
reporting "她看来身上并无丝毫伤痕" (no wounds at all). This is almost
certainly why no prior round of this lib's testing ever reached combat/
death — real damage simply never applied, at all, to anyone, ever. Fixed
the whole file with the same redirect pattern (receive_damage/
receive_wound/receive_heal/receive_curing/receive_full/
dps_count/record_dp/remove_dp/unconcious/revive/die/
reincarnate/max_food_capacity/max_water_capacity/set_weak/the
non-mapping-reference parts of heal_up) — left heal_up()'s large
my = this_object()->query_entire_dbase()-then-mutate-by-reference block
untouched, since that's a real -> call returning a live mapping
reference, genuinely safe from this trap already. Verified: after this
fix + fresh relogin, meipo correctly showed escalating wound-status
flavor text (精力充沛 → ... → 已经陷入半昏迷状态,神智全失) and
genuinely fell unconscious (COMBAT_D->announce(ob, "unconcious")'s
"$N脚下一个不稳,跌在地上一动也不动了" text, confirmed only reachable
from feature/damage.lpc's own unconcious()) — the first time this
lib's qi/jing combat resource pools have ever been observed to
actually deplete from real combat.
While investigating, inherit/char/char.lpc itself (where heart_beat()'s
death-check logic lives) was checked too and is clean — it inherits
F_DBASE directly, so its own bare calls correctly resolve locally; no fix
needed there.
Permanent death not reached, root cause narrowed, left unfixed as an
honest open question (not confidently a bug, see below): with the two
fixes above, meipo cycled through real unconscious episodes repeatedly
(7-10+ confirmed across two separate ~1-2 minute continuous kill
sessions) but never reached the actual "扑在地上挣扎了几下...死了"
("dead" announce case) death text. Read inherit/char/char.lpc's
heart_beat() closely: it has TWO separate qi/jing threshold checks —
(1) eff_qi<0 || eff_jing<0 || qi< -max_qi/5 || jing< -max_jing/5 →
correctly checks killer->is_killing(...) intent (real kill-command
lethal path) before choosing die() vs unconcious(); (2) a lower-
priority qi<0 || jing<0 fallback that unconditionally calls
unconcious() (never checks kill intent at all, since living(me) stays
true right up until real death). Since receive_damage()'s "qi" floor-
at--1 mechanic means plain qi crosses zero on nearly every hit (long
before the much larger eff_qi wound-ceiling, only reduced by the
rarer wound-type hits, ever does), block (2) appears to catch nearly
every real depletion event first, resetting qi back to 0 via
unconcious() before block (1)'s kill-aware death path is ever reached
simultaneously with eff_qi also being negative. A temporary log_file()
probe placed at block (1)'s entry (removed before finishing; briefly
left nosave/ missing on this lib, created it since several existing
call sites already expect it) never fired even once across ~10 unconscious
cycles, consistent with this theory. Not fixed: this needs a real
design call (should block 2 also check kill intent? should unconcious()
not reset plain qi so aggressively while eff_qi is still positive?)
that a mechanical bare-call redirect fix doesn't answer, and — per this
project's hard-won "pawnshop" precedent — "hard to actually kill things
in normal combat" is at least plausible as intentional NPC/civilian
toughness rather than a confirmed defect, so left untouched. Flagging
concretely for a future pass with more session budget to spare on this
one question: inherit/char/char.lpc lines ~97-118.

Bug 2, fixed, real compile-error blocker: updateing yue-buqun.lpc
cascaded into /clone/misc/pin (a hairpin weapon he carry_object()s in
create()) failing to compile: inherit/weapon/pin.lpc:47: Error: Bad
type for argument 1 of to_chinese ( int vs string ). Root cause: inherit/
item/item.lpc (reached via EQUIP's inherit ITEM;, which pin.lpc
itself inherits via inherit EQUIP;) defines its OWN LOCAL
string to_chinese(int status) (an item-rarity-tier→Chinese-name
converter, unrelated purpose) — this locally-inherited definition
SHADOWS the simul_efun to_chinese(string) (a generic English→Chinese-
numeral-name converter) for every file that inherits EQUIP/ITEM, so
pin.lpc's dead-but-still-compiled extra_long() display code (calling
to_chinese(key) where key is genuinely a string attribute-requirement
name) resolved to the WRONG local function and failed to type-check —
a hard compile error, not a driver bug (confirmed reproducible in
isolation via direct update on the file alone). Same exact shape (same
copy-pasted extra_long() block) independently confirmed in inherit/
weapon/xsword.lpc. Impact: this silently broke yue-buqun.lpc's own
compile whenever anything in the dependency chain (his own create(),
via carry_object) touched /clone/misc/pin — meaning Huashan Sect's
leader NPC never actually spawned in the game world at all, on every
boot, until fixed (same class of impact as this lib's earlier
nanxian.lpc and is_killing() findings). Fixed by explicitly
qualifying the intended simul_efun call as ("/adm/kernel/simul_efun")->
to_chinese(key) in both files (an efun::to_chinese(...) attempt was
tried first and correctly rejected — to_chinese isn't a real driver
efun on this build, only a simul_efun, so efun:: doesn't reach it;
explicit call_other to the simul_efun object is the correct
disambiguation). Verified: update on both files now succeeds, and
goto /d/huashan/qunxianguan confirms 岳不群 now genuinely spawns.
